Source Code nach Turbo Macro Pro konvertieren

Es gibt 2 Antworten in diesem Thema, welches 679 mal aufgerufen wurde. Der letzte Beitrag (21. Februar 2022 um 17:49) ist von nharrer.

  • Hi.

    Ich hab ein TMP Assembler Programm als normales Textfile unter Windows geschrieben und mit TMPx kompiliert. Funktioniert soweit spitze und läuft am C64.

    Ist es irgendwie möglich das Assembler-Textfile in das TMP Format zu konvertieren, so dass ich direkt im TMP am C64 weiterarbeiten kann?

    Ein TMP-File in ein Textfile umzuwandeln geht mit TMPview. Aber ich habe soweit nichts für den umgekehrten Weg gefunden.

    Thanks,

    Norbert

  • Könntest du das Textfile nicht über das Clipboard und dann z.B. Vice + TMP einfügen und dann speichern?

    Bitte melde dich an, um diesen Link zu sehen.Bitte melde dich an, um diesen Link zu sehen.Bitte melde dich an, um diesen Link zu sehen.Bitte melde dich an, um diesen Link zu sehen.

  • Danke TD1334!

    Ja, das funktioniert! War mir gar nicht bewusst, dass das Copy/Paste im Vice so gut funktioniert.

    Ein kleines Problem gibt's dabei. Da der TMP bei einem Return ca. in die Mitte der nächsten Zeile springt, werden die eingefügten Zeilen oft hinten abgeschnitten.

    Das kann man aber beheben, indem man zuerst in die erste Spalte geht und mit <-7 (set-tab-return) die Default-Position des Cursors für neue Zeilen setzt.

    Und ich war auch etwas Blind. Bei nochmaligem Studium der Doku ist mir erst der Befehl <-e (enter-seq) aufgefallen. Damit kann man eine Text-Datei direkt in TMP einlesen.

    Man muss die Datei nur vorher von ASCII in PETSCII umwandeln, die Line Feeds fixen ($0D) und als SEQ-Datei auf die Floppy speichern. Hat auch gut geklappt.

    Für kleinere Programme geht aber Copy/Paste im Vice eigentlich einfacher.